Heads up: if the Lintrock baseline file in the Quarrow repo drifts from main, CI fails with a "stale baseline" error even when the code is fine. Quick fix is to regenerate the baseline on a clean checkout and re-push. If a customer build is blocked, confirm the failing run matches the token below before escalating.

build token for yadug-yagag: htk21_c863c33eb8b82c0c9c152

Hey, before we cut the release: the fan-out worker in Stormcourier now shards alert delivery by region instead of by subscriber hash, which should stop the pileups we saw during the last squall-warning burst. Retry behavior is unchanged. One thing to flag in the release notes is that operators will need to restate their overrides, since the defaults moved to the values below.

constants for hawif-hawip:
RATE_LIMITS = {
    "gileth": 347,
    "rusdor": 693,
}

## Authentication

The Doorstep autocomplete widget requires a key on every suggestion request. Pass it in the request header; query-string keys are rejected. Keys are scoped per plugin and rate-limited at 50 requests per second. Rotate quarterly. Missing or malformed keys return 401 with no suggestion payload. For sandbox testing against the internal suggestion service, use the key below.

gateway credential: kto15_8KtvEYSD8WJ9Uyq

## Building Access — Spares Room (Hullbrook Annex)

Contractors: the spare hardware room is down the east corridor on the ground floor, third door on the left. Sign in at the front desk first and grab a visitor lanyard. Anything you take out, jot it in the blue logbook — yes, even the little stuff. The door self-locks, so don't wedge it. To get in, punch in the code below.

staff pass of hagug-taguf = bdg-HJ-9